San Francisco Permits & Process
San Francisco's Department of Building Inspection (DBI) reviews structural, mechanical, electrical, and plumbing scope; the Planning Department reviews anything that adds floor area, alters the building envelope, or removes/relocates kitchens or bathrooms. Combined plan check often runs 8–16 weeks for typical residential remodels, longer if Discretionary Review is triggered.
